Table 3.
Chi-square tests comparing frequencies of child ED behaviors by parent group.
| ED− Mother | ED+ Mother | ED− Father | ED+ Father | ||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| (n=130) | (n=129) | (n=41) | (n=42) | ||||
| Child ED Behaviors | n (%) | n (%) | n (%) | n (%) | χ 2 | p | φ |
| Binge-Eating Episodes | 10 (7.7%) | 23 (17.8%) | 5 (12.2%) | 8 (19.0%) | 6.45 | .011 | −.137 |
| Vomiting Episodes | 2 (1.5%) | 3 (2.3%) | 0 (0.0%) | 1 (2.4%) | 0.68 | .410 | −.044 |
| Laxative Misuse Episodes | 3 (2.3%) | 3 (2.3%) | 0 (0.0%) | 0 (0.0%) | 0.00 | >.999 | .000 |
| Compulsive Exercise Episodes | 3 (2.3%) | 11 (8.5%) | 1 (2.4%) | 7 (16.7%) | 9.52 | .002 | −.166 |
| Secretive Eating Episodes | 8 (6.2%) | 11 (8.5%) | 1 (2.4%) | 5 (11.9%) | 2.12 | .146 | −.079 |
Note. Frequencies and proportions of parent-reported child ED behaviors for each parent group with ED features (ED+) or without ED characteristics (ED−). Chi-square tests evaluated differences between ED+ and ED− groups.
